
本篇文章给大家谈谈ds18b20数码管显示教学,以及数码管显示2020对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
温度传感器DS18B20单片机三位数码管静态显示和有报警的设置
1、数字温度传感器DS18b20只能测量温度,本身并无报警功能。当需要用它来监控温度时,需要在程序中,设定报警温度的上限与下限。
2、DS18B20只是一个测温元件,所谓的报警功能要通过程序由单片机来实现。DS18B20温度传感器的内部存储器包括一个高速暂存RAM和一个非易失性的可电擦除的EERAM。
3、系统组成框图 本系设计是基于AT89S52单片机的温度报警显示系统,系统组成框图如图1所示。用单片机AT89S52控制温度传感器DS18B20,读取数据。
4、求一个单片机c程序关于温度报警的 DS18B20 AT89C51 100 使用DS18B20测温,用LED对温度进行显示,并能通过矩阵键盘对温度进行上限值设定,要求越限蜂鸣器报警.要钱的就免了,只是做课设,急用。
怎么样用18B20读取小数点后一位?我的数码管显示小数点后一位,一直是8...
b=ReadOneChar();t=b;t=8;t=t|a;a = t % 16; //取出小数部分 t = t / 16; //这是整数部分 return(t);a 中,已经是小数,可以根据你的需求,自行处理。
位共阳极显示,P0 送显示代码,P2作位选信号,低电平选通 分时选通,直接计算 能显示摄氏度符号 通过DD18B20读取温度,数码管显示温度值,并由串口 传送到上位机再执行相应操作。
数码管上的小数点显示,与其它段的显示是一个方法吗。通常数码管的小数点控制位,都是接在最高位上。如果是共阴型数码管,最高位置1,小数点就亮了。共阳型,最高位置0。
这简单,先乘10转成整数部分,再拿来处理就好了。18B20可以取到的不止一个小数部分吧,你需要几位小数,就将数字乘以N个10,把需要的小数都升成整数部分来处理(前提是不能超数值类型范围哦);。
DS18B20数字温度计
1、DS18B20数字温度计是DALLAS公司生产的1-Wire,即单总线器件,具有线路简单,体积小的特点。因此用它来组成一个测温系统,具有线路简单,在一根通信线,可以挂很多这样的数字温度计,十分方便。
2、DS18B20数字温度计是DALLAS 公司生产的1-Wire ,即单总线器件,具有线路简单,体积小的特点。因此用它来组成一个测温系统,具有线路简单,在一根通信线,可以挂很多这样的数字温度计,十分方便。
3、传感器DS18B20具有体积更小、精度更高、适用电压更宽、***用一线总线、可组网等优点,在实际应用中取得了良好的测温效果[7]。DS18B20数字温度计是DALLAS公司生产的1-Wire,即单总线器件,具有线路简单,体积小的特点。
4、检查电压是否在手册范围内 电源和地管脚是否接反(接反一次后,读数就会不准确)检查你的程序。
关于ds18b20数码管显示教学和数码管显示2020的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。